July Weather in Danville,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In July, the average temperature in Danville, United States is a warm 27°C (81°F), with a minimum of 15°C (59°F) and a maximum reaching up to 37°C (99°F). Expect some rain, as 76 mm (3.0 in) of precipitation typically falls over 11 days. Coupled with an average humidity of 79%, the climate can feel quite tropical!

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
